PSG Interested In Signing Paul Pogba This Summer’ With The Midfielder ‘Open To A Move To Paris’

Paris Saint-Germain are interested in recruiting Paul Pogba from Manchester United, with the France midfielder open to a transfer to the Ligue 1 club.

Pogba’s contract at United expires in the summer, and with little possibility of a renewal, the 28-year-old is free to speak to foreign teams about a free summer transfer as of this month.

PSG, Real Madrid, and his previous club Juventus are leading the race for the 2018 World Cup champion, but a move to Paris is the most likely outcome, according to a report in his country by L’Equipe.

Pogba’s experience, ability to adapt into their team, and technical talents, according to them, are all plus points for PSG, with the fact that they could sign him for nothing after his United contract expires being an added benefit.
